Today’s episode of the Making After School Cool podcast focues on the positive influence mentors can have on the lives of youth. A report by Dr. Jean E. Rhodes and Dr. David L. DuBois from the University of Massachusetts, Boston, and University of Illinois at Chicago respectively, indicate that youth having had a mentoring relationship during adolescence exhibited significantly better outcomes regarding high-school completion, college attendance, and employment.
